The /stats module as it currently exists is an attractive nuisance. It was intended to move the nice things that Jari has been maintaining into the datatracker, but the implementation didn't really achieve that.

As it is, what's presented ranges from incomplete to actually wrong.

We're going to remove it and schedule a new effort to build better statistics.
